Output ea55f2937493320b072c602362fe9f53383c83c15ff8c642f7aaf0e7bbc2c28f:1

value
22342143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4194004d28e1fffcc6d62947dd4f6b4f9a51349c OP_EQUAL
address
MDsuTCdFLtaiSjLwfV9CZVQqTLryCQHdoZ
transaction
ea55f2937493320b072c602362fe9f53383c83c15ff8c642f7aaf0e7bbc2c28f
spent
true